Especificações

Atributo Valor
Package Tube
ProductStatus Active
Type Transceiver
Protocol RS422, RS485
NumberofDrivers/Receivers 1/1
Duplex Full
ReceiverHysteresis 20 mV
DataRate 10Mbps
Voltage-Supply 4.75V ~ 5.25V
OperatingTemperature -40°C ~ 85°C
MountingType Surface Mount
Package/Case 8-SOIC (0.154, 3.90mm Width)

Manufacturer

The ADM4857ARZ is manufactured by Analog Devices, Inc. Analog Devices is a multinational semiconductor company that specializes in the design, manufacturing, and marketing of a wide range of analog, mixed-signal, and digital signal processing integrated circuits. The company is known for its high-performance products that are used in various applications, including communications, industrial automation, automotive, healthcare, and consumer electronics. Founded in 1965 and headquartered in Wilmington, Massachusetts, Analog Devices is recognized for its innovation and leadership in the semiconductor industry.
